conkerman

3,513 posts

164 months

Tuesday 15th April 2014
quotequote all
Won't be additives, they are in there at too low a treat to make a significant difference to density.

The difference you see are due to different base fuel and possibly the bio derived material. (Ethanol or funky stuff).
